Additional Description:?Ruby is the red variety of the mineral corundum. The name comes from the Latin word for red, ruber. Early cultures valued ruby because its color is similar to blood., leading to the belief that it helps the power of life. Myanmar (formally Burma) is the most famous source of rubies, other sources include Mozambique, Vietnam, and Thailand.?
